Convenient Vacant House Near JR East Sanjo Station

This vacant house in Sanjo City, Niigata Prefecture, offers a rare opportunity to acquire a property just a 10-minute walk from JR Shinetsu Main Line's Higashi-Sanjo Station, providing excellent access to public transportation. The property is a two-story wooden structure with a 4DK layout, suitable for a family or potentially for multi-generational living, as indicated by its "two-generation" suitability feature. It includes a system kitchen, a monitor-equipped intercom, and two toilets.

Critical agent notes on the property's condition have been translated. The facilities include a toilet, bath, electricity, tap water, a septic tank, and city gas. Special remarks note that property registration, seismic diagnosis, and asbestos surveys have not been conducted. There is existing water leakage and no rain gutters, though snow-melting pipes are installed. The property has sustained disaster damage above floor level, and the exterior walls have been replaced.

The land area is 33.05 square meters, though the total building floor area is unspecified. The property is situated on a corner plot in a quiet, south-facing residential neighborhood and comes with parking for two or more vehicles. It is located in a quasi-urban planning area zoned for commercial use, with a building-to-land ratio of 80% and a floor area ratio of 400%.
